Abstract (EN):
Large solar power stations are usually located in remote areas and connect to the main grid via a long transmission line. The energy storage unit is deployed locally with the solar plant to smooth its output. Capacities of the grid-connection transmission line and the energy storage unit have a significant impact on the utilization rate of solar energy, as well as the investment cost. This article characterizes the feasible set of capacity parameters under a given solar spillage rate and a fixed investment budget. A linear programming-based projection algorithm is proposed to obtain such a feasible set, offering valuable references for system planning and policy making.
